Abstract
The magnetic circular dichroism (MCD) of IrCl62−, IrBr62−, and RuBr63− have been measured through the visible and near ultraviolet. Analysis leads to new assignments of the ligand‐to‐metal charge‐transfer bands. In particular, the conventional order of the first two allowed charge‐transfer states is reversed so that the state lies at lower energy than .
